LT Debt to Total Assets is a measurement representing the percentage of a corporation's assets that are financed with loans and financial obligations lasting more than one year. The ratio provides a general measure of the financial position of a company, including its ability to meet financial requirements for outstanding loans. It is calculated as a company's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ligationdivide by its Total Assets. New Delhi Television's long-term debt to total assests ratio for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2026 was 0.00.

New Delhi Television's long-term debt to total assets ratio stayed the same from Jun. 2025 (0.00) to Jun. 2026 (0.00).

New Delhi Television LT-Debt-to-Total-Asset Calculation

New Delhi Television's Long-Term Debt to Total Asset Ratio for the fiscal year that ended in Mar. 2026 is calculated as

LT Debt to Total Assets (A: Mar. 2026 )=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ation (A: Mar. 2026 )/Total Assets (A: Mar. 2026 )
=2353.43/7042.05
=0.33

New Delhi Television Business Description

Other Exchanges 532529:India
Address Noida-Greater Noida Expressway, Max Square, 1st Floor, Jaypee Wishtown, Plot No. C3-C, Sector - 129, Noida, UP, IND, 201304
New Delhi Television Ltd is in the business of television media and currently operates three channels including a dual channel namely NDTV 24x7, NDTV India, and NDTV Profit. The subsidiaries of the company include NDTV Convergence Ltd and NDTV World-wide Ltd offers consultancy for setting up of local television news channels in emerging markets across the world. The company also has associates and joint venture engaged into different e-commerce businesses on various platforms such as www.Gadgets360.com and www.mojarto.com. The company operates in India, America, Europe and Others.
